The Gwinnett Chamber announces the launch of the Elevate Business Series (EBS), a rebranded and expanded version of the organization’s long-standing Small Business Series. Beginning in 2026, the program will support a wider range of small and medium-sized businesses seeking deeper insights, practical strategies, and opportunities to strengthen their operations in Gwinnett.
 
The rebrand follows several years of program growth, marked by rising attendance, broader industry representation, and a greater demand for advanced, solutions-based content. EBS builds on that momentum with more robust topics, specialized speakers, and practical takeaways designed to help businesses innovate, scale, and remain competitive.
 
“The word ‘elevate’ reflects how far this program has come and where our business community is headed,” said Megan Lesko, Senior Vice President of Membership at the Gwinnett Chamber. “We’re seeing more people, more industries, and a strong appetite for meaningful content. With EBS, we can deliver the type of insights that help businesses grow and sharpen their approach to development.”
 
Past sessions of the Chamber’s Small Business Series have featured experts in finance, workforce development, digital marketing, leadership, regulatory compliance, customer engagement, and operational efficiency. The Elevate Business Series (EBS) will continue drawing on subject-matter specialists while expanding its scope to meet the evolving needs of businesses navigating growth across multiple sectors.
 
The first EBS event is scheduled for February 24, 2026, at 11:30 a.m. in the Education Room at the Gwinnett Chamber. The program will feature Sarah Tourville, CEO of Media Frenzy, presenting strategic communications and brand positioning for growing companies.
